        	        	<description><![CDATA[<p>Usually if redirection isn't working, there is a conflict with another plugin that is bypassing the WordPress redirect hooks: usual culprits include custom login forms and BuddyPress.  That, or the redirect rule isn't matching.</p>

        	        	<description><![CDATA[<p>That hasn't been asked before :) That isn't a feature of this plugin, though. You'd have to look into some sort of URL translator or simply write the functionality that you're looking for at a generic URL. For example, if "client25" is representative of the user's ID, you can handle the lookup of their ID completely in PHP, and don't have to rely on the URL to supply that information.</p>
